You can link your PSP and PS2 versions of PES 6 to transfer Master League data or updated Option Files using a physical USB connection.

European versions of the game (ULES-00502) cannot read North American save data (ULUS-10173). Always verify that the file link matches your specific game copy. The base game, released in 2006, lacks many modern features and licenses. A custom "Option File" or save data pack provides:

This happens if the save file region does not match your ISO/game region. Check your game's ID code on the main menu of your emulator or the game box, and download the matching save file.
